Comment on solubility

Solubility of 3,7,11,15-tetramethylhexadecanoic acid

3,7,11,15-tetramethylhexadecanoic acid, also known as a branched-chain fatty acid, exhibits some intriguing characteristics in terms of solubility. Its solubility is influenced largely by its molecular structure and the presence of functional groups. Here are some key points regarding its solubility:

  • Solubility in Water: Generally, branched fatty acids like this compound are poorly soluble in water due to their hydrophobic nature. The long hydrophobic carbon chains do not favor interaction with polar water molecules.
  • Solubility in Organic Solvents: Conversely, 3,7,11,15-tetramethylhexadecanoic acid is more soluble in organic solvents such as hexane, ethanol, and acetone. This makes it suitable for various applications in organic chemistry.
  • Temperature Effects: The solubility can also vary with temperature; as temperature increases, the solubility in organic solvents typically improves which can influence reaction rates and efficiency in solutions.

In summary, while 3,7,11,15-tetramethylhexadecanoic acid has limited solubility in water, it demonstrates much better solubility in a range of organic solvents.
